Peugeot’s third-generation family hauler braves the seven-seat class with hybrid power and new interior tech
Was 2024 the year of the seven-seat SUV?Kia started it off with the all-new electric EV9, Skoda followed soon after with the second generation of the Kodiaq, and both Kia (again) and Hyundai refreshed their piston-powered models, the Sorento and the Santa Fe.Despite its wealth of brands, the Stellantis group sells only one such car in Europe, the Peugeot 5008, so it couldn’t stay behind and duly also launched a brand-new generation at the tail end of the year.It’s based on the new STLA Medium platform and, as with most new products from the group, it’s available with both electric and ICE power. Here we will focus on the more affordable hybrid version.
